Handover — FieldLink Gateway

Taking off for two weeks, so here's the state of things. The telemetry gateway for the Harrowvale combine fleet is stable, but the MQTT bridge occasionally drops connections after firmware pushes; a restart of the bridge service clears it. Don't touch the batching config — it's tuned for the cellular uplink and small changes cause packet storms. Alerts route to the usual channel. If anything else comes up, the full runbook with escalation steps is here.

operations page: https://confluence.zemvarlabs.internal/projects/display/browse/display/8963

TICKET-2841: Dark-mode support, Ferrule admin dashboard

Scope: theme tokens, chart palettes, contrast audit on settings pages. Status: implementation done, QA passed on staging. Remaining: accessibility contrast sign-off before Friday release cut. Blocking the release train until approved. Sign-off required from the responsible reviewer, named below.

account owner for hahig-fahag: Pelael Istax Novys

# Closing the Pellbrook Office — Board Brief

Short version: Pellbrook never hit the headcount we planned, and the lease renewal doubles the rent. We're winding it down by end of quarter — six staff move to remote roles, two relocate to the Ashgate hub. One-time costs are modest and already budgeted. No customer impact expected. What we're doing with the savings is outlined just below.

internal memo for kaduf-kageg: Only 48 of the 169 pilot accounts renewed Zorok, so a churn review is set for October 3. Praiusek Group is in early talks to buy Beliusix Foods for about $26.4 million.